<h3 id="section---WhatKindOfProgramIsIt">What Kind of Program Is It?</h3>
<p>Ashworth College's Career Diploma in Veterinary Assisting is a 22-lesson, online program. Students have the opportunity to take tests online and learn at a pace that works best for them. The program covers pathology and physiology as well as examination and emergency medicine concepts. Ashworth College provides all the textbooks, tools, study materials, and academic support needed to complete this course.
</p>
<h3 id="section---WhatAreThePrerequisites">What Are the Prerequisites?</h3>
<p>Students interested in the Career Diploma in Veterinary Assisting should have an interest in animals and veterinary science. Though not required, students may have some experience working in a veterinary practice. Applicants to Ashworth College should be at least 17 years old.
</p>
<h3 id="section---WhatAreTheCourseRequirements">What Are the Course Requirements?</h3>
<p>The Career Diploma in Veterinary Assisting consists of 22 comprehensive online lessons. All lessons have the following components: a subject matter preview, a vocabulary guide, a reading assignment, practice exercises, and an online exam. You'll also receive introductory notes from your instructor with each lesson.
</p>

</table><h3 id="section---WhatCouldIDoAfterIGraduate">What Could I Do After I Graduate?</h3>
<h4 id="section---CareerOpportunities">Career Opportunities</h4>
<p>Ashworth College's Career Diploma in Veterinary Assisting is designed to prepare you for a career in veterinary science. You will have the opportunity to pursue entry level and supervisory positions in the following settings:
</p>
<ul><li>Veterinary practices
</li><li>Zoos
</li><li>Breeding facilities
</li><li>Kennels
</li><li>Pet stores
